Zucchini Quinoa Oat Burgers are patties made from chickpeas, oats, quinoa, fresh herbs and shredded zucchini.

Chickpeas, Quaker Old-Fashioned Oats, and quinoa make up the base of these patties and contribute to their texture. Oats are often used in the breakfast category however I love incorporating them into savory recipes like this — it’s super cool how versatile they can be! Shredded zucchini is the not-so-secret ingredient that adds a lot of moisture and a summertime spin to each bite!

Zucchini Quinoa Oat Burgers
Ingredients
- 1/2 cup quinoa
- 1/3 cup shredded zucchini
- 1 can reduced-sodium chickpeas rinsed and drained
- 1 cup Quaker Old-Fashioned Oats
- 2 cloves garlic
- ½ tsp salt
- 1/4 tsp. pepper
- 1 egg
- 1/4 cup crumbled feta cheese
- 1 tbsp. parsley
- 2 tbsp. mint
- 2 tbsp. dill
- Optional toppings: sliced avocado lemon, herbs
Instructions
- Cook quinoa according to package directions and let cool.
- In the bowl of a food processor combine chickpeas, oats, quinoa, garlic, parsley, mint, dill and salt and pepper. Pulse until combined and a crumbly dough starts to form. Add the egg and pulse until the mixture resembles wet clay.
- Transfer to a medium-sized bowl and stir in feta and shredded zucchini that the excess water has been squeezed out with a paper towel.
- Use a ⅓ cup to portion out the individual patties.
- Heat a large skillet over medium. Drizzle with olive oil and cook the burger patties on each side, until both sides are slightly browned.
